Mob Rules Biography
Mob Rules began in July of 2010 following Ronnie's death in May, as a group of local musicians wanting to pay homage to one of the greatest rock and metal singers of all time. Matt Cannon and B.T. Hancock dreamed up a karaoke-style Dio Birthday Bash and invited other musicians and singers to join them onstage to pay tribute to Ronnie, all while raising money for the Ronnie James Dio Stand Up And Shout Cancer Fund.
Matt Cannon, James Rider, Ernie Herrera, Omar Rios, BT Hancock, Scott Swanson and many other local musicians played while audience members sang Ronnie's songs from the Rainbow years through Black Sabbath and into the Dio solo years. The first Dio Birthday Bash at Trophy's Bar on South Congress was a blast and an absolute success, so another was planned for 2011. The second Dio Birthday Bash went so well, we decided to continue on under the name Next In Line.
Over the years, changes have come along with the addition of Danny Wright and Rick Cartwright on guitar, Eddie Mendoza on bass, first Paul Bawa then Seth Orell on drums, and a name change of Mob Rules. But one thing hasn't changed; it's still all Dio, all the time.
